    "Worcester, MA - Current research suggests that TNF-receptor associated protein-1 (TRAP-1) may prevent cancer cell death. The related report by Leav et al, "Cytoprotective Mitochondrial Chaperone TRAP-1 as a Novel Molecular Target in Localized and Metastatic Prostate Cancer," appears in the January 2010 issue of the American Journal of Pathology. Prostate cancer cells are often resistant to cell death. Researchers led by Dr. Dario C. Altieri of the University of Massachusetts Medical School, therefore, explored the role of TRAP-1, a protein thought to regulate cell death, in prostate cancer survival. TRAP-1 was highly expressed in both high-grade human prostate cancer lesions and mouse models of prostate cancer, but not in benign or normal prostate tissue. In addition, TRAP-1 overexpression in non-cancer prostate cells inhibited cell death, whereas TRAP-1-deficient prostate cancer cells had enhanced levels of cell death. Moreover, treatment with Gamitrinib, which inhibits TRAP-1, resulted in prostate cancer cell death, but not death of non-cancerous prostate cells. Therefore, targeting TRAP-1 via Gamitrinib treatment may be a viable therapeutic strategy for patients with advanced prostate cancer."

    Berberine, a natural product, induces G1-phase cell cycle arrest and caspase-3-dependent apoptosis in human prostate carcinoma cells. Mantena SK, Sharma SD, Katiyar SK. Mol Cancer Ther. 2006 Feb;5(2):296-308. PMID: 16505103 doi: 10.1158/1535-7163.MCT-05-0448 The effectiveness of berberine in checking the growth of androgen-insensitive, as well as androgen-sensitive, prostate cancer cells without affecting the growth of normal prostate epithelial cells indicates that it may be a promising candidate for prostate cancer therapy. The evaluation of ancient herbal medicines may indicate novel strategies for the treatment of prostate cancer, which remains the leading cause of cancer-related deaths in American men (1). In our present investigation, we show that a naturally occurring isoquinoline alkaloid, berberine, significantly inhibits the proliferation and reduces the viability of DU145 and PC-3 as well as LNCaP cells (Fig. 1), which suggests that berberine may be an effective chemotherapeutic agent against both androgen-sensitive and androgen-insensitive prostate cancer cells. Importantly, we found that berberine did not exhibit toxicity to nonneoplastic human prostate epithelial cells under the conditions used, except for a moderate reduction in cell viability at higher concentrations when cells were treated in vitro for an extended period of time. In conclusion, the results of the present study indicate that berberine inhibits proliferation and induces G1-phase arrest and apoptosis in human prostate cancer cells but not in normal human prostate epithelial cells. In addition, we provide mechanistic evidence that berberine-induced apoptosis in prostate carcinoma cells, particularly hormone-refractory prostate carcinoma cells, is mediated through enhanced expression of Bax, disruption of the mitochondrial membrane potential, and activation of caspase-3.

    The prostate is the gland below a man's bladder that produces fluid for semen. Prostate cancer is the third most common cause of death from cancer in men of all ages. It is rare in men younger than 40. Levels of a substance called prostate specific antigen (PSA) is often high in men with prostate cancer. However, PSA can also be high with other prostate conditions. Since the PSA test became common, most prostate cancers are found before they cause symptoms. Symptoms of prostate cancer may include Problems passing urine, such as pain, difficulty starting or stopping the stream, or dribbling Low back pain Pain with ejaculation Prostate cancer treatment often depends on the stage of the cancer. How fast the cancer grows and how different it is from surrounding tissue helps determine the stage. Treatment may include surgery, radiation therapy, chemotherapy or control of hormones that affect the cancer.

    "Compounds similar to those found in cannabis have been shown to stop prostate cancer cells from multiplying. Two cannabinoid compounds, JWH-015 and MET, stopped prostate tumour growth in human prostate cells in Petri dishes and also in mice with the disease. They halted the cell-division cycle and killed the cancer cells, and had the greatest effect on aggressive prostate cancer cell types, which do not respond to hormone treatments. Some 192,000 men in the US alone are diagnosed with prostate cancer each year, and researchers Inés Díaz-Laviada Marturet at the University of Alcalá, Spain, and her colleagues say the results could offer hope to those affected.     Vitamin D and intervention trials in prostate cancer: from theory to therapy. Schwartz GG. Ann Epidemiol. 2009 Feb;19(2):96-102. Epub 2008 Jul 10. PMID: 18619854 doi:10.1016/j.annepidem.2008.03.007 This suggests that whereas vitamin D (e.g., cholecalciferol) might prevent prostate cancer, existing prostate tumors likely would require treatment with 1,25(OH)(2)D and/or its analogs. The major obstacle to the use of 1,25(OH)(2)D in patients therapeutically is the risk of hypercalcemia. Several maneuvers to reduce this risk, including pulse dosing and the use of less calcemic 1,25(OH)(2)D analogs, have been explored in Phase I-III clinical trials. Once merely a promise, vitamin D-based therapies for prostate cancer may soon be medical practice.

    For the first time, medical groups have issued guidelines that say healthy older men should consider taking a drug that may reduce their risk of developing prostate cancer, even if they're just among the worried well who go in for regular screenings.\n\nThe drug, finasteride, is already used to treat male pattern baldness and to shrink enlarged prostates. The new guidelines suggest that patients who are already taking finasteride for those conditions or who go for regular prostate cancer screening tests should discuss long-term treatment with the drug with their doctors.

    ROCHESTER, Minn. -- Two Mayo Clinic patients whose prostate cancer had been considered inoperable are now cancer free thanks in part to an experimental drug therapy that was used in combination with standardized hormone treatment and radiation therapy. The men were participating in a clinical trial of an immunotherapeutic agent called MDX-010 or ipilimumab. In these two cases, physicians say the approach initiated the death of a majority of cancer cells and caused the tumors to shrink dramatically, allowing surgery.     ScienceDaily (Feb. 8, 2006) - Vitamin D can inhibit the spread of prostate cancer cells by limiting the activity of two specific enzymes, University of Rochester Medical Center scientists report. \n\nThe finding means that vitamin D could provide beneficial treatment to prostate cancer patients with high levels of the enzymes, the scientists said.\n

    A ground-breaking Canada-wide clinical trial led by Dr. Katherine Borden, at the Institute for Research in Immunology and Cancer (IRIC) of the Universit de Montral, has shown that a common anti-viral drug, ribavirin, can be beneficial in the treatment of cancer patients. Published in the journal Blood (First Edition), the study demonstrates that ribavirin suppresses the activities of the eIF4E gene in patients. This gene is dysregulated in 30 percent of cancers including breast, prostate, head and neck, colon and stomach cancer.

    "Berberine is a quaternary ammonium salt from the group of isoquinoline alkaloids. It is found in such plants as Berberis, goldenseal (Hydrastis canadensis), and Coptis chinensis, usually in the roots, rhizomes, stems, and bark. Berberine is strongly yellow colored, which is why in earlier times berberis species were used to dye wool, leather and wood. Wool is still today dyed with berberine in Northern India Berberine (BBR) is a natural compound with up-regulating activity on both low-density-lipoprotein receptor (LDLR) and insulin receptor (InsR). This one-drug-multiple-target characteristic might be suitable for the treatment of metabolic syndrome.[12] Berberine has been tested and used successfully in experimental[13] and human diabetes mellitus.[14][15][16] Berberine has been shown to lower elevated blood glucose as effectively as metformin.[17] The mechanisms include inhibition of aldose reductase,[18] inducing glycolysis,[19] preventing insulin resistance[20] through increasing insulin receptor expression[14] and acting like incretins. Berberine has drawn extensive attention towards its antineoplastic effects.[43][44] It seems to suppress the growth of a wide variety of tumor cells including breast cancer,[45] leukemia, melanoma,[46] epidermoid carcinoma, hepatoma, oral carcinoma, tongue carcinoma,[47] glioblastoma, prostate carcinoma, gastric carcinoma.[48][49] Animal studies have shown that berberine can suppress chemical-induced carcinogenesis, tumor promotion, tumor invasion,[50][51][52][53][54] prostate cancer,[55][56][57][58] neuroblastoma,[59][60] and leukemia.[34][61] It is a radiosensitzer of tumor cells but not of normal cells
